Vaibhav Sooryavanshi reminds Kapil Dev of 16-year-old Sachin Tendulkar
Batting sensation Vaibhav Sooryavanshi reminds Kapil Dev of a young Sachin Tendulkar, with the former India captain praising the teenager’s extraordinary talent and warning against putting too much pressure on him too soon.
Sooryavanshi has emerged as one of the brightest young talents in world cricket and is on the verge of making his debut for India. The 15-year-old was recently named in India’s T20I squads touring Ireland and England after a remarkable rise over the past year.
The youngster is often compared to Sachin Tendulkar, who made his India debut at the age of 16 before becoming one of the greatest batsmen the game has seen. Kapil sees similarities between the two, but believes that Sooryavanshi’s real challenge will begin in the coming years.
“Vaibhav is too young. But yes, he is a special talent, period. He is a 16-year-old boy and all he has is cricket. Once he reaches 20-22, we will judge. But his talent is extraordinary, no doubt. At 16, he is like Sachin, but can he play for so long? He must have come a long way,” Kapil told The Indian Express.
The comparison with Tendulkar comes at a time when expectations around Sooryavanshi continue to rise. Thirty-seven years after Tendulkar made his international debut as a teenager, Sooryavanshi is now on the verge of becoming the youngest player to represent India.
The left-handed batsman earned his first national call-up after impressing the selectors with his performances in domestic and age-group cricket. While he endured a difficult tri-series in Sri Lanka recently, he answered his critics with a brilliant 94 in the final, reminding everyone of his immense potential.
The innings strengthened his case ahead of India’s T20I assignments against Ireland and England, where he could make his international debut.
While much of the focus was on Sooryavanshi, Kapil said he hoped the entire Indian team would perform well rather than focusing on just one player.
“I should say good luck to the Indian team. It’s not just about him, it’s about the whole Indian team and every player. And he’s a part of it,” Kapil said.
